Github Copilot의 GPT-5 : 60 초 안에 게임을 구축 한 방법
개발자가되기 위해 정말 흥미로운 시간입니다! GPT-5가 방금 삭제되었고 이미 Github Copilot에서 사용할 수 있습니다. 나는 그들이 발표했을 때 문자 그대로 Openai의 라이브 스트림을보고 있었고, 내 흥분을 담을 수 없었습니다. 특히 우리가 좋아하는 AI Peer 프로그래머와 함께 즉시 구축을 시작할 수 있다는 것을 알고 있습니다.
당신이 우리의 고무 오리 목요일 스트림을 따르고 있다면, 당신은 내가 새로운 AI 모델과 도구를 탐색하는 것을 좋아한다는 것을 알고 있습니다. 이 스트림은 두 가지 게임 변화 릴리스에 관한 것입니다. GPT-5 그리고 GitHub 모델 컨텍스트 프로토콜 (MCP) 서버. 그리고 와우, 우리는 약간의 땅을 덮었습니까!
우리가 만든 것, 배운 것, 그리고 오늘날 자신의 개발 워크 플로우에서 이러한 강력한 도구를 사용하는 방법을 안내해 드리겠습니다.
GPT-5 : 워크 플로에 추론 능력이 높아집니다
GPT-5는 OpenAI의 가장 진보 된 모델이며 가장 중요한 부분입니까? 이제 좋아하는 IDE에서 사용할 수 있습니다. vs 코드의 Ask, Edit 및 에이전트 모드에서 액세스 할 수 있습니다. 모든 모델이 모든 모드에서 사용할 수있는 것은 아니기 때문에 놀랍습니다.
정말 감동 한 것은 속도. 이것은 추론 모델이며, 응답 시간은 내가 예상했던 것보다 훨씬 빠릅니다. 내가 그것을 만들었을 때, 제안은 거의 즉시 돌아 왔으며 품질은 눈에 띄게 달랐습니다.
Github Copilot에서 GPT-5 활성화 방법 :
- Coplot 인터페이스에서 모델 피커를 엽니 다
- 선택하다 GPT-5 사용 가능한 옵션에서
- 건축을 시작하십시오!

엔터프라이즈 노트: 회사를 통해 Github Copilot을 사용하는 경우 Enterprise 및 비즈니스 관리자는 GPT-5 액세스를 가능하게하기 위해 선택해야합니다. 아직 사용할 수없는 경우 IT 팀과 채팅하십시오. |
라이브 테스트 : 60 초 이내에 Magic Tiles 게임 구축
GPT-5를 즉시 테스트에 넣고 싶었 기 때문에 스트림 청중에게 무엇을 구축 해야하는지 물었습니다. 압도적 인 반응? 게임! 누군가가 마법 타일을 제안했습니다 (솔직히 말해서, 어떻게 플레이하는지 전혀 몰랐습니다). 그러나 그것이 GPT-5가 정말로 빛나는 곳입니다.
AI로 구축 할 때의 접근 방식은 다음과 같습니다 ( 사양 개발) : :
1 단계 : AI가 제품 요구 사항을 생성하도록하십시오
코드로 바로 뛰어 들지 않고 GPT-5를 물었습니다.
Do you know the game Magic Tiles? If you do, can you describe the game in simple MVP terms? No auth, just core functionality.
GPT-5는 다음과 함께 엄청나게 상세한 응답을 전달했습니다.
- 작업 분석 및 핵심 게임 플레이 루프
- 최소 기능 세트 요구 사항
- 데이터 모델 구조
- 게임 구축에 대한 확인 목록
이것이 바로 맥락이 LLM의 왕인 이유입니다. 먼저 사양을 요구함으로써 GPT-5에게 응집력 있고 기능적인 것을 구축하기에 충분한 컨텍스트를 제공했습니다.
2 단계 : 간단한 프롬프트로 빌드하십시오
MVP 사양이 준비되면 간단히 말했습니다.
Build this.
그게 다야. 프레임 워크 사양 없음, 기술 스택 요구 사항 없음 – 단지“이를 구축하십시오”. 그리고 당신은 무엇을 알고 있습니까? GPT-5는 현명한 선택을했습니다.
- 간단한 MVP에는 HTML, CSS 및 JavaScript를 사용합니다
- 적절한 입력 처리로 캔버스 기반 게임을 만듭니다
- 스코어링, 콤보 추적 및 속도 진행 추가
- 기능 오버 기능을 구현합니다
전체 빌드는 1 분도 채 걸리지 않았습니다. 나는 과장하지 않습니다. GPT-5는 빠르게 작동하는 프로토 타입을 제공했습니다.
3 단계 : 자연어로 반복하십시오
게임이 더 나은 사용자 지침이 필요하다는 것을 깨달았을 때 다음과 같이 물었습니다.
Can you provide user instructions on how to play the game before the user clicks start?
GPT-5는 명확한 지침으로 HTML을 즉시 업데이트했으며 다음 기능에 대한 제안도 제공했습니다. 이 반복적 인 접근 방식은 매우 현명한 코딩 파트너와 대화하는 것처럼 엄청나게 자연스럽게 느껴졌습니다.
다음으로 Github MCP 서버를 살펴 보겠습니다!
Github MCP 서버 : 자연 언어로 Github 자동화
자, 할 일에 대해 이야기합시다 Github와 상호 작용하는 방법을 변경하십시오: MCP (Model Context Protocol) 서버.
MCP 란 무엇이며 왜 신경 쓰야합니까?
MCP는 AI 보조원을 외부 도구 및 응용 프로그램에 연결하는 표준입니다. 큰 언어 모델 (LLM)이 대화 할 수있는 다리로 생각하십시오.
- Github 리포지토리 및 문제
- Gmail 계정
- SQL 서버
- 피그마 프로젝트
- 그리고 훨씬 더
MCP가 없으면 LLM이 분리되어 산다. MCP를 사용하면 강력한 자동화 엔진이됩니다 전체 개발 생태계와 상호 작용할 수 있습니다.
MCP는 REST API와 유사한 클라이언트 서버 아키텍처를 따릅니다. 예를 들어 VS 코드에서 VS Code는 호스트 (환경 제공) 및 클라이언트 (MCP 서버에 연결) 역할을합니다.
Github MCP 서버 설정 (놀랍게도 간단합니다!)
Github의 MCP 서버를 시작하는 데 5 분도 걸리지 않습니다.
1. 구성 파일을 만듭니다
a .vscode/mcp.json
작업 공간 루트의 파일 :
{
"servers": {
"github": {
"command": "npx",
"args": ["-y", "@github/mcp-server-github"]
}
}
}
2. Github로 인증하십시오
MCP 구성에서 “시작”버튼을 클릭하십시오. 표준 Github Oauth 흐름 (Passkey 지원 포함)을 거칩니다.
3. 도구에 액세스하십시오
인증이 나면 Copilot 인터페이스에 GitHub MCP 서버 도구가 제공됩니다.
그게 다야! 복잡한 설정이없고 관리 할 API 키가 없으며 간단한 구성 및 인증 만 있습니다.
당신의 마음을 날려 버릴 실제 MCP 자동화
스트림 기간 동안, 나는 오늘 사용할 수있는 진정으로 유용한 MCP 워크 플로를 보여주었습니다.
자연어로 저장소 생성
이전에는 “Teenyhost”(웹에 문서를 임시로 배포하기위한 Tiinyhost의 클론)라는 프로젝트를 작성했으며 저장소를 만들고 싶습니다. Github Repo를 수동으로 만드는 대신 Copilot을 단순히 물었습니다.
Can you create a repository for this project called teenyhost?
GPT-5는 필요한 세부 사항을 요청했습니다.
- Repository name: teenyhost
- Owner: my GitHub username
- Visibility: public
- Optional description
이 세부 사항을 제공했습니다 몇 초 안에Copilot은 MCP 서버를 사용하여 다음과 같이 사용했습니다.
- github에서 저장소를 만듭니다
- 내 로컬 코드를 새 저장소로 푸시하십시오
- 적절한 git 리모컨을 설정하십시오
이것은 간단 해 보일 수 있지만 워크 플로의 영향에 대해 생각해보십시오. 코딩 세션에 깊이 깊숙이 들어가서 프로젝트를 Github로 신속하게 추진하고 싶습니까? 브라우저에 컨텍스트 전환 대신 이제 편집자에서 자연 언어로 처리 할 수 있습니다.
자연어로부터의 대량 발행
상황이 정말 흥미로워지는 곳이 있습니다. 나는 copilot을 물었다 :
What additional features and improvements can I implement in this app?
분류 된 제안으로 돌아 왔습니다.
- 낮은 노력 빠른 승리
- 핵심 견고성 개선
- 향상된 사용자 경험 기능
- 고급 기능
그런 다음 나는 말했다 :
Can you create issues for all the low effort improvements in this repo?
그리고 그와 마찬가지로 Copilot이 만들어졌습니다 5 개의 올바른 포맷 된 GitHub 문제 와 함께:
- 설명 제목
- 자세한 설명
- 구현 제안
- 적절한 라벨
이것이 프로젝트 아이디어를 캡처하는 데 얼마나 강력한 지 생각해보십시오. 슬랙 스레드 나 회의 노트에서 훌륭한 제안을 잃는 대신 즉시 대화를 실행 가능한 GitHub 문제로 전환 할 수 있습니다.
이 워크 플로우를 혁명적으로 만드는 이유
GPT-5와 Github MCP 서버를 광범위하게 사용한 후에는 다음과 같습니다.
속도 및 컨텍스트 유지
GPT-5의 처리 속도는 진정으로 인상적입니다. 이것은 단지 더 빠른 반응이 아닙니다. 건축 중에 흐름 상태를 유지하는 것입니다. AI 조수가 사고 과정을 수행 할 수 있으면 전체 개발 경험이 더 유동적입니다.
개발 인터페이스로서 자연어
GitHub MCP 서버는 아이디어와 행동을 취하는 것 사이의 마찰을 제거합니다. 더 이상 :
- 대 코드와 github.com 사이의 전환
- 문제 설명을 수동으로 포맷합니다
- 코딩과 프로젝트 관리 사이의 상황 전환
인간의 루프 자동화
이 설정에 대해 내가 좋아하는 것은 그 것입니다 당신은 통제를 유지합니다. Colecilot이 메인 브랜치로 직접 밀고 싶을 때 그 조치를 취소 할 수있었습니다. AI는 중요한 결정을 내리는 동안 지루한 부분을 처리합니다.
당신의 행동 계획 : 오늘 건축을 시작하십시오
다이빙을 원하십니까? 정확히해야 할 일은 다음과 같습니다.
GPT-5를 즉시 시도하십시오
- IDE에서 Github Copilot을 열십시오
- 모델 피커의 GPT-5 모델로 전환하십시오
- 복잡한 빌드의 에이전트 모드로 시작하십시오
- 사양 중심 접근법 시도 : 먼저 요구 사항을 요청한 다음 빌드하십시오.
GitHub MCP 서버를 설정하십시오
- 만들다
.vscode/mcp.json
작업 공간에서 - Github MCP 서버 구성을 추가하십시오
- Github로 인증하십시오
- 자연 언어로 Github 워크 플로우를 자동화하십시오
- 자동화 워크 플로 실험 :
- 측면 프로젝트에 대한 저장소를 만듭니다
- 브레인 스토밍 세션에서 문제를 생성합니다
- 분기 생성을 자동화하고 요청 워크 플로우를 당기십시오
- 사용 가능한 모든 MCP 도구를 탐색하십시오
수평선에
GPT-5와 Github MCP 서버의 조합은 개발 도구와 상호 작용하는 방식의 상당한 변화. 우리는 매뉴얼, 인터페이스 중심 워크 플로에서 대화, 의도 중심 자동화로 이동합니다.
우리의 다음 고무 오리 목요일첫 번째 커스텀 MCP 서버를 처음부터 구축 할 계획입니다. 나는 전에 한 번도 만든 적이 없으므로 함께 배울 것입니다. 항상 새로운 기술을 탐색하는 가장 재미있는 방법입니다.
그 동안 다음을 권장합니다.
- Github MCP 서버를 설치하고 실험하십시오.
- 사양 중심 접근법을 사용하여 GPT-5로 무언가를 구축하십시오.
- 실험과 결과를 커뮤니티와 공유하십시오.
도구는 여기에 있고, 접근 가능하며, 개발 워크 플로우를 과급 할 준비가되었습니다. 먼저 무엇을 구축 할 건가요?
시작하세요 github copilot>와 함께>
작성자가 작성했습니다
Post Comment